Troubleshooting Common Issues
Even with a clear process, users occasionally encounter difficulties. Below are the most frequent problems and their solutions.
Forgotten Password
If you cannot recall your password, click the “Forgot Password?” link on the login page. You will be asked to provide your registered email address or phone number. A password reset link or verification code will be sent to the associated contact method. Follow the instructions to create a new, strong password. Remember to update any saved passwords in your browser or password manager after resetting.
Account Locked After Multiple Failed Attempts
Security protocols lock an account after several consecutive failed login attempts to prevent brute‑force attacks. If your account becomes locked, you will see a message indicating a temporary suspension. Wait for the cooldown period (usually 15–30 minutes) before trying again. If you need immediate access, contact Lotus365 customer support with proof of identity; they can manually unlock the account after verification.
Browser Compatibility Issues
Lotus365 is optimized for the latest versions of major browsers such as Chrome, Firefox, Safari, and Edge. Using an outdated browser or one with disabled JavaScript can cause the login page to malfunction. Clear your browser cache, enable JavaScript, and ensure your browser is up to date. If you continue to experience problems, try accessing the site in incognito mode or switch to a different browser.
Mobile Login Difficulties
Mobile users should download the official Lotus365 app from the Google Play Store or Apple App Store for the best experience. If you prefer using a mobile web browser, verify that pop‑up blockers are disabled, as they can interfere with the verification code prompts during 2FA. Additionally, ensure a stable internet connection; intermittent connectivity can cause login timeouts.
Security Best Practices
Maintaining a secure environment for your Lotus365 account involves more than just a strong password. Consider the following recommendations:
- Use a Unique Password: Avoid reusing passwords from other services. Combine letters, numbers, and symbols to create a complex password.
- Enable Two‑Factor Authentication: As mentioned earlier, 2FA dramatically reduces the risk of unauthorized access.
- Regularly Update Credentials: Change your password periodically, especially if you suspect any compromise.
- Monitor Account Activity: Review your transaction history and login logs frequently. Report any unfamiliar activity to support immediately.
- Secure Your Devices: Keep your operating system, antivirus software, and applications updated. Use device passwords or biometric locks.
